A new feature on Facebook will allow users decide who manage their account after they die.

Previously, Facebook automatically froze the accounts of members it learned had died, angering some heirs who wanted to edit the deceased’s online presence.

Facebook will therefore roll out the new options to members in the U.S. on Thursday, with others to follow later. The feature tagged the ‘legacy contact’ will enable the selected contact manage accounts in a way that can turn the deceased person’s Facebook page into a kind of digital gravestone.
